Frozen seafood companies play an essential role in preserving the freshness and quality of seafood. By employing advanced freezing techniques for example blast freezing or individual quick freezing (IQF), these companies are able to lock in the natural flavors, textures, and nutrients of seafood at their peak freshness. The rapid freezing process prevents the formation of large ice crystals, which could cause cellular damage and compromise the seafood’s quality. Therefore, consumers can enjoy seafood that closely resembles the taste and texture of fresh seafood.

The extended shelf life of frozen seafood is just one of its greatest advantages. Frozen seafood companies employ freezing techniques that significantly prolong the shelf life of seafood when compared with fresh counterparts. This allows for efficient inventory management and reduces the risk of spoilage and waste. By extending the shelf life, frozen seafood companies contribute to reducing food waste, a critical issue within the global food industry. Moreover, by offering seafood with a longer shelf life, these companies enable consumers to plan their meals more effectively, reducing the probability of unused seafood being discarded.

Many frozen seafood companies actively support and promote sustainable fishing practices. They partner with fisheries and aquaculture farms that prioritize responsible fishing methods, ecosystem preservation, and social responsibility. By sourcing seafood from these suppliers, consumers indirectly contribute to the conservation of marine ecosystems and the well-being of fishing communities. Frozen seafood companies often seek certifications such as the Marine Stewardship Council (MSC) or Aquaculture Stewardship Council (ASC) to provide assurance that their products are sourced sustainably.
